Transaction 176eb05c95fe431695bdd43c2763730a7224778e175a42597100870c8c837761

1 Input
2 Outputs
  • 176eb05c95fe431695bdd43c2763730a7224778e175a42597100870c8c837761:0
  • value  216760
    address  34aZWzsyVa7issXyrpiPqo39JdjwgZYvmN
  • 176eb05c95fe431695bdd43c2763730a7224778e175a42597100870c8c837761:1
  • value  998978
    address  3PRjtwkuyqhk46LCDQ22auYwj2xAubGb2J